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
145720 5676334932 63253
08784 05251592341 0498782
08784 05251592341 0498782
4705491 946824 414 593052
All about undefined
Interested in learning more?
08784 05251592341 0498782
4705491 946824 414 593052
See more
7333621 73 051
845094 11552497 331251 94500897 016
See more
935 59530369 2958904862
63 9972895 7816
See more